About the product Howard Phillips Lovecraft, who did not publish a single book during his lifetime, became a beacon and a reference point for a whole genre, an idol of both the general readership and refined intellectuals, an inexhaustible source of inspiration for filmmakers, and his very name has become a household name. Borges himself admired his stories, in which the place of man is on the distant periphery of the universal scheme of things, and the supernatural forces instill sacred horror in the souls of the unwary. This collection includes stories and stories, completed on the basis of the drafts left after Lovecraft by his friend, student and first publisher August Derleth. …
